Top 5 Sports Apps Performance on iOS in Africa Q3 2021
In Q3 2021, the top 5 sports apps on iOS in Africa showed varied performance tr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users, with notable fluctuations for each app.
The third quarter of 2021 saw dynamic performance trends for the top 5 sports apps on the iOS platform in Africa. Here's a closer look at how F1 TV, Formula 1®, NBA: Live Games & Scores, Chelsea FC - The 5th Stand, and Meet Mobile: Swim performed.
F1 TV exper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$2.2K in late June and showing a gradual decline to around $896 in mid-September. Weekly downloads saw a rise towards the end of August, reaching 677, while active users peaked at 1.2K in the same period.
Formula 1® demonstrated a varied revenue trend, with a high of $1.2K in late September. Downloads peaked at 1K in late August, and active users consistently grew, reaching a peak of 6.2K at the end of August.
NBA: Live Games & Scores had steady weekly revenue, with notable peaks of $1.3K in late July and $1.1K in late August. Downloads remained relatively stable, with a slight increase to 453 in late September. Active users showed a consistent upward trend, peaking at 10.8K by the end of the quarter.
Chelsea FC - The 5th Stand saw significant revenue spikes, notably $5K in early August. Downloads spiked at 3.9K in late July, and active users peaked at 22.6K in late September.
Meet Mobile: Swim displayed a steady increase in revenue, peaking at $942 in late September. Downloads showed a gradual rise, reaching 263 in late August, while active users peaked at 371 in late September.
